Intermediate marks are the single biggest factor in university merit lists — typically 50–60% of total merit calculation. Every percentage point matters enormously.
Most scholarships (HEC, Fulbright, DAAD) require minimum 60–70% in Intermediate. High scorers qualify for more and better opportunities.
Students with strong Intermediate concepts consistently perform better in MDCAT, ECAT, and NET because entry tests are directly based on the FSc curriculum.
